Where do I get tickets?
Click that 'Tickets' link on the left there under SHOW. They'll tell you if any more are coming up. Tapings are popular so it's not easy to get tickets. If you see dates listed, you are probably better off booking by phone or mail on the earliest allowed booking date for that taping. Contact Audiences Unlimited for further ticket questions.

Do you sell the episodes?
No, only Hat Trick/WB/ABC/Channel 4 would have the rights to sell videos of the show.
There are two tapes available from the UK series, out of print but they crop up on Ebay.
Emmy preview tapes from the US series also sometimes appear.

Is there a home game?
Although Drew once joked about the home game (something like "Send us $2000, we'll send you 4 chairs and a desk."), I'm not aware of a home version or a board game related to the show. If you want to play, you can find lots of suggestions for scenes in the episode guide, and the rules for playing each game on the 'games' page of this site; that's pretty much all you need to get started.
